A home health care provider is looking for Registered Nurses in Greenwood, SC. The role offers a $5,000 sign-on bonus, flexible scheduling, and various benefits. Candidates must have a valid nursing license and be graduates of a qualified nursing program. The position involves providing personalized care to clients at home, ensuring their comfort and health needs are met.
